L2720D13TR by STMicroelectronics

L2720D13TR by STMicroelectronics is a dual operational amplifier in a compact SO package, ideal for industrial applications. It features a max input offset voltage of 10 mV, bias current of 1 µA, and operates within -40 °C to 85 °C. With a nominal voltage of 24 V and CMRR of 84 dB, it ensures reliable performance.

Feature Benefit Bullets

Package Body Material: PLASTIC/EPOXY

This material provides durability and resistance to environmental factors, ensuring reliable performance in a variety of applications.

Maximum Input Offset Voltage: 10000 uV

A low input offset voltage contributes to high accuracy in amplification, making this Op Amp suitable for precision applications.

Maximum Average Bias Current (IIB): 1 uA

With a low bias current, this Op Amp minimizes error in high-impedance circuits, enhancing overall performance.

Surface Mount: YES

The surface mount feature allows for compact designs and efficient manufacturing processes, suitable for modern electronic devices.

Number of Functions: 2

Having multiple functions increases versatility, allowing for a wide range of applications without needing additional components.

Package Shape: RECTANGULAR

The rectangular shape provides a standard form factor that fits well in various PCB layouts, simplifying design and integration.

Nominal Common Mode Reject Ratio: 84 dB

A high CMRR helps in rejecting noise and interference, ensuring signal integrity in noisy environments.

Nominal Supply Voltage / Vsup: 24 V

This nominal supply voltage is suitable for a variety of applications, offering flexibility in system design.

Number of Terminals: 16

Having 16 terminals allows for multiple connection options, enabling more complex circuit designs.

Package Style (Meter): SMALL OUTLINE

The small outline package is optimal for space-constrained applications, making it ideal for compact electronic devices.

Maximum Supply Voltage Limit: 28 V

A high supply voltage limit provides flexibility in power supply design, supporting a range of operational needs.

Maximum Operating Temperature: 85 °C

This temperature rating allows the Op Amp to function reliably in industrial environments where heat is a factor.

Minimum Operating Temperature: -40 °C

Extending operational range down to -40 °C ensures reliable performance in extreme conditions, suitable for automotive and aerospace applications.

Terminal Position: DUAL

Dual terminal positioning aids in easy PCB layout and integration, enhancing user-friendliness during application.

Maximum Seated Height: 1.75 mm

A low seated height allows for a slim profile in designs, aiding in compact circuit assemblies.

Width: 3.9 mm

This width is ideal for fitting into tight spaces on PCBs, making this Op Amp versatile for various applications.

Length: 9.9 mm

The length is optimized for efficient use of space on circuit boards while maintaining adequate performance characteristics.

Temperature Grade: INDUSTRIAL

An industrial-grade temperature specification ensures reliability in tough operating conditions necessary for demanding applications.

Maximum Negative Supply Voltage Limit: 0 V

This limit allows for safe operation without the risk of damaging the device, especially in single-supply applications.

Nominal Negative Supply Voltage (Vsup): 0 V

Operating with a nominal negative supply voltage of 0 V simplifies circuit design, particularly in single-supply systems.

Packing Method: TR

The tape and reel packing method facilitates automated assembly, reducing manufacturing costs and improving efficiency.

Nominal Unity Gain Bandwidth: 1200 kHz

A high unity gain bandwidth makes this Op Amp capable of handling high-frequency signals, improving performance in dynamic applications.

Nominal Slow Rate: 2 V/us

A nominal slew rate of 2 V/us ensures the ability to accurately handle fast-changing input signals without distortion.

Terminal Pitch: 1.27 mm

The 1.27 mm terminal pitch ensures compatibility with standard PCB designs, facilitating easy integration and soldering.

Manufacturer Highlights

STMicroelectronics

STMicroelectronics is a global leader in the semiconductor manufacturing industry, with over 35 years of experience providing innovative and advanced technologies for customers around the world. Headquartered in Netherlands, STMicroelectronics has more than 51,323 employees worldwide and operates across 32 countries all over Europe, Asia-Pacific and the Americas. The company’s portfolio includes integrated circuits, discrete components, application-specific standard products, and computer chipsets. STMicroelectronics serves a wide range of industries such as automotive, consumer markets, healthcare and industrial applications.
